Understanding Blockchain Address Formats
1. Ethereum-based addresses always begin with '0x' followed by 40 hexadecimal characters.
2. Tron network addresses start with 'T' and contain 34 characters, commonly used for TRC-20 USDT transfers.
3. Bitcoin addresses may begin with '1', '3', or 'bc1', depending on the script type and version.
4. Solana addresses consist of 44 alphanumeric characters and are case-sensitive.
5. BNB Smart Chain addresses mirror Ethereum’s format but operate on a separate consensus layer.
Step-by-Step Cross-Exchange Transfer Process
1. Log into the source exchange and navigate to the withdrawal section under asset management.
2. Select the cryptocurrency and confirm the exact token standard—USDT on ERC-20 is not interchangeable with USDT on TRC-20.
3. Paste the destination exchange’s deposit address, ensuring it matches the selected network precisely.
4. Enter the transfer amount and review the displayed network fee before final submission.
5. Complete two-factor authentication or hardware wallet signature to authorize the transaction.
Network Selection and Compatibility Risks
1. Sending ETH to an EVM-compatible wallet requires selecting the correct chain—Ethereum Mainnet, Arbitrum, or Optimism.
2. Attempting to send PYUSD via Ethereum to a Solana SPL wallet results in irreversible loss.
3. Some exchanges restrict deposits to specific networks; Bitget accepts TRC-20 USDT but rejects ERC-20 deposits unless explicitly enabled.
4. Wallet providers like MetaMask display active network indicators—misreading this leads to mismatched transfers.
5. Network congestion on Ethereum increases gas fees unpredictably, affecting confirmation timing and cost efficiency.
Verification and Confirmation Tracking
1. Every successful transfer generates a unique transaction hash (TXID) visible in the sender’s transaction history.
2. Use blockchain explorers such as Etherscan, Tronscan, or Solscan to verify status and confirmations.
3. Most exchanges require three to six block confirmations before crediting funds to the recipient account.
4. Delayed transactions often stem from insufficient miner fees—not address errors—especially during peak usage hours.
5. Repeated failed attempts without resolution should trigger direct inquiry with both sending and receiving platforms’ support teams.
Common Questions and Direct Answers
Q: Can I send BTC from Coinbase to a Ledger Nano X using a SegWit address? Yes, provided the Ledger device is set to display native SegWit (bech32) addresses and the receiving address starts with 'bc1'.
Q: Why does my USDT transfer show “confirmed” on Etherscan but not appear in my Bitget wallet? Bitget may require additional internal processing time after blockchain confirmation; wait up to 30 minutes before contacting support.
Q: Is it safe to reuse the same deposit address across multiple transfers on Binance? Yes, Binance deposit addresses remain static unless explicitly changed due to system upgrades or security events.
Q: What happens if I send SOL from Phantom to an Ethereum address? The SOL tokens will be irretrievably lost since Ethereum cannot interpret Solana’s cryptographic signatures or ledger structure.
